Marie Manitzas Crumly passed away peacefully April 1, 2019 in Corpus Christi, Texas.
Marie Manitzas Crumly, 89, was given the name Smaragda which means "emerald" in Greek.  She was born in San Angelo, Texas on July 24, 1929 to Nick and Sofia Manitzas. The oldest of five siblings, she graduated from high school in 1947. She was known as the most beautiful girl in San Angelo by many. Upon graduating, she attended San Angelo Junior College where she was president of her sorority. She worked with the San Angelo Stock Show and Rodeo. Marie entered the professional world briefly before meeting the love of her life of 50 years, L.D. Crumly Jr.  The couple married on April 25, 1954 and raised five sons. Her greatest joy was taking care of her family. She was an accomplished artist, and enjoyed tennis and golf which she played at a competitive level. She was deeply involved in all of her children's sporting activities.
Marie was known for her culinary skills, from homemade bread to roasted lamb, that kept her family and friends coming back for seconds. Chances are, if you are reading this she has fed you. She enjoyed traveling with her husband and sons, the Big Island of Hawaii being her favorite. Her faith was very important to her, sometimes visiting three churches on the same day, whether it was St. Nicholas Greek Orthodox Church, First United Methodist or St. Bartholomew Episcopal Church.
